Meaning of acne

A skin condition characterized by the occurrence of comedones, pimples, and sometimes cysts and nodules.

Etymology of acne

The word "acne" comes from the Greek word "akne", meaning "point" or "spot", which was used to describe the skin condition.
The term has been used in English since the 17th century to describe a range of skin conditions, including acne vulgaris, the most common form of the disease.

Definitions

  • A chronic inflammatory disease of the sebaceous glands, characterized by comedones, papules, pustules, and sometimes cysts and nodules, typically appearing on the face, chest, and back.
  • A condition of the skin where the oil glands become blocked, leading to the formation of pimples, blackheads, and whiteheads.
